Power Infrastructure Landscape in Asia - Philippines

Analyzing the critical need for robust backup power in a region prone to natural disasters.

The Philippines faces unique energy challenges characterized by high electricity costs and a grid vulnerable to frequent typhoons and seismic activity. This makes the deployment of a cummins generator a strategic necessity for critical facilities in Metro Manila and Cebu to avoid costly downtime.

Due to the high humidity and salty air of the archipelago, corrosion resistance is paramount. Many local industries are shifting towards the silent diesel generator to comply with urban noise regulations while maintaining operational efficiency in densely populated commercial zones.

Economically, the growth of BPOs and manufacturing hubs in the Philippines has surged the demand for scalable power. The integration of high-capacity weichai diesel generator units has provided a cost-effective alternative for medium-sized enterprises seeking reliability without excessive capital expenditure.

Evolution of Power Generation in the Philippines

From basic mechanical backups to intelligent, digitally controlled energy systems.

Market Development History

In the early 2000s, the Philippine market relied heavily on legacy mechanical diesel engines with manual synchronization. These units lacked efficiency and had significant environmental footprints, primarily serving as basic emergency backups for hospitals and government buildings.

Between 2010 and 2020, a technological shift occurred with the introduction of electronic governors and ATS (Automatic Transfer Switches). The adoption of the yuchai diesel generator brought optimized fuel consumption and better load management to the local agricultural and construction sectors.

Currently, the market has entered the "Smart Power" era. Integration with IoT for remote monitoring and a focus on ultra-low emission standards have become the benchmark for industrial installations across the Philippines.

Future Development Trends

Hybrid Energy Integration

Integration of diesel backup with solar PV arrays is becoming a standard to reduce fuel costs in remote Philippine islands.

Emission Compliance

Stricter DENR (Department of Environment and Natural Resources) regulations are driving the demand for Tier 4 compliant engines.

Digital Twin Monitoring

Real-time predictive maintenance using cloud-based diagnostics to prevent failures before they occur in critical industrial zones.
